Understanding Tankless Water Heaters

Before you dive into the installation process, it’s important to understand what a tankless water heater is and how it operates. Unlike traditional water heaters, which store hot water in a tank, tankless systems heat water directly as it’s needed. This innovation means you won’t run out of hot water during a shower or while doing laundry.

Benefits of Tankless Water Heaters:
Endless Hot Water: You’ll never have to wait for a tank to refill.
Energy Efficiency: They only heat water on demand, reducing energy wastage.
Longevity: Typically lasting longer than traditional water heaters, tankless models can provide up to 20 years of service.
Space Saving: Their compact size allows for more flexible installation options.

Reading the Manual

Always refer to your tankless water heater’s installation manual. Different models have varying installation requirements, including ventilation needs, electrical specifications, and plumbing configurations. Following the guidelines provided ensures compliance with local codes and standards.

Selecting the Right Location

Choosing the right location for your tankless water heater impacts performance and efficiency. It’s essential to consider several factors when selecting a suitable spot.

Location Factors to Consider

  • Proximity to Water Sources: Place your water heater as close as possible to the points of use to reduce wait time for hot water.
  • Ventilation Requirements: Proper ventilation is crucial, especially for gas-powered units. Ensure the area allows for adequate exhaust.
  • Electrical Access: If your unit is electric, ensure the installation area is near a power source.

Installation Steps for a Tankless Water Heater

With the right tools and location chosen, you can begin the installation. Follow these steps carefully to ensure a successful connection of your tankless water heater.

1. Turn Off Utilities

Before doing anything, ensure all utilities are powered down. This includes shutting off the water supply and electricity or gas to the existing water heater.

2. Remove the Old Water Heater

If you’re replacing an existing water heater, carefully remove it. Disconnect the water supply lines and venting system (for gas units), ensuring not to damage surrounding piping or walls.

3. Prepare the New Tankless Heater

Unpack your new tankless water heater and familiarize yourself with the connections for water and electricity or gas. Ensure you have all the necessary fittings and seals.

4. Install the Water Supply Lines

Connect the cold water supply line to the designated cold inlet on the heater. This typically involves cutting the existing pipe and adding fittings for a secure connection. For proper sealing, use Teflon tape or pipe sealant.

5. Connect the Hot Water Outlet

Once the cold line is in place, connect the hot water outlet to your plumbing. Ensure all connections are tight to prevent leaks.

6. Installing Gas or Electrical Connections

Depending on whether you have an electric or gas unit, follow these guidelines:

Electrical Connection

  • Run a dedicated electrical circuit to the heater, following local electrical codes.
  • Use a voltage tester to confirm power is available, and connect the electrical supply to the heater.

Gas Connection

  • If your model is gas-powered, use a flexible gas connector. Make sure to check for leaks after connecting by applying a soapy water solution to the joints. If you see bubbles, you have a leak, and it should be addressed immediately.

7. Venting for Gas Units

If you are installing a gas-powered unit, you will need to set up the proper venting system according to the manufacturer’s specifications. This often involves running vent pipes to the exterior of the home to safely release exhaust gases.

8. Fill the Tankless Water Heater

Once the connections are secure, turn on the water supply and allow the heater to fill. Keep an eye out for leaks during this process.

9. Make Electrical or Gas Connections

For electric units, plug the system in or turn on the circuit breaker. For gas units, turn on the gas supply at the main line.

10. Test the System

Allow the unit to heat water and test it at various taps within your home. Check for consistent water temperatures and ensure all connections remain secure.

Maintenance Tips for Your Tankless Water Heater

To ensure your tankless water heater continues to function efficiently, following a few maintenance tips is crucial.

1. Regular Descaling

Hard water can build up in your heater over time, affecting its efficiency. Descale your unit at least once a year to prevent mineral buildup. Follow the manufacturer’s instructions for the descaling process.

2. Check Filters and Screens

Inspect and clean the inlet water filter and any screens regularly. This can prevent sediment from entering the system and causing damage.

What is a tankless water heater?

A tankless water heater, often referred to as an on-demand water heater, heats water directly without the need for a storage tank. When a hot water tap is turned on, cold water travels through a pipe into the unit, where it is heated by either gas or electric elements. This technology allows for an unlimited supply of hot water since it only heats water as needed, making it an efficient choice for many households.

Unlike traditional water heaters that maintain a reservoir of hot water, tankless systems provide hot water continuously, which can be particularly beneficial for larger families or homes with multiple bathrooms. Additionally, because these units are smaller and typically mounted on walls, they save space and can improve the overall energy efficiency of your home.

How do I choose the right tankless water heater for my home?

Choosing the right tankless water heater involves determining your household’s specific hot water needs, which can be calculated by assessing your peak usage. This includes considering how many outlets you will use simultaneously, such as showers, washing machines, and dishwashers. Understanding the flow rate (measured in gallons per minute, GPM) that your household needs is crucial for selecting an appropriate unit.

In addition to flow rate, you should also consider the temperature rise needed for your water supply, which is the difference between the incoming water temperature and the desired output temperature. Most manufacturers provide charts to help consumers calculate the necessary specifications. By assessing these factors, buyers can choose a model that delivers an adequate and efficient supply of hot water.

Can I install a tankless water heater myself?

While some homeowners may attempt to install a tankless water heater themselves, it is generally recommended to hire a licensed professional for this task. The installation involves electrical or gas line connections, venting, and plumbing modifications, which can pose considerable safety risks if not done correctly. An experienced technician can ensure adherence to local codes and regulations, which is essential for the safe operation of gas appliances.

Additionally, a professional installation can help avoid potential issues such as inadequate water flow or pressure, which can arise from improper setup. Hiring an expert also generally ensures that you retain any warranties provided by the manufacturer. Therefore, while DIY might seem tempting for cost-saving reasons, it is usually best to consult a professional for a successful and safe installation.

What are the maintenance requirements for a tankless water heater?

Regular maintenance is essential to keep your tankless water heater running efficiently and to prolong its lifespan. One of the primary maintenance tasks is descaling, which typically involves flushing the system with a descaling solution at least once a year. This process removes built-up mineral deposits that can affect performance, particularly in areas with hard water.

In addition to descaling, you should also inspect the unit for any signs of leaks and ensure that the venting system and filtration screens are clean and unobstructed. Regular checks can help detect any potential issues early, allowing for timely repairs and reducing the likelihood of significant problems down the line. Following these maintenance steps can help your unit operate optimally for many years.

What are the energy savings associated with tankless water heaters?

Tankless water heaters can offer significant energy savings compared to traditional storage tank models. Since they heat water on demand, they avoid the standby heat loss that occurs with conventional systems, which continuously maintain hot water in a tank. This efficiency leads to lower energy consumption and can result in reduced utility bills, especially for families with high hot water usage.

Studies suggest that homeowners can save between 24% to 34% on energy costs when switching to a tankless system. Additionally, some tankless water heaters are equipped with advanced technology, such as digital thermostats and efficient heating elements, which further enhance their energy efficiency. Over time, these savings can add up, making the initial investment in a tankless model more financially appealing.

What should I consider for gas vs. electric tankless water heaters?

When choosing between gas and electric tankless water heaters, it’s important to consider the availability of utilities in your home. Gas models often have a higher flow rate and can deliver hot water more quickly than their electric counterparts. However, they do require proper venting to safely release combustion gases, which may complicate installation in certain homes.

Electric models, on the other hand, are generally easier to install as they don’t require venting and can be placed almost anywhere there is an electrical outlet. However, they might not be able to keep up with high-demand situations if multiple outlets are used simultaneously. Evaluating your hot water needs, utility costs, and installation requirements will help you make an informed decision on the best option for your household.

Are there any disadvantages to using a tankless water heater?

While tankless water heaters have many advantages, there are some potential drawbacks to consider. One major concern is the initial cost, as these units typically have a higher purchase price than traditional tank systems. Additionally, installation costs can also be elevated due to the need for venting or electrical upgrades, particularly for gas units. This could lead to a longer payback period for homeowners who are looking for immediate savings.

Another consideration is the potential for reduced output during high-demand situations. For instance, if multiple appliances require hot water simultaneously, there may be a drop in temperature or flow rate. Although you can mitigate this with the right-sized unit or multiple units, it still requires careful planning and consideration of your household’s water usage patterns. Understanding these factors will help you decide if a tankless water heater is the best solution for your home.
